OK this whole Purple Heart thing is starting to wear thin
Some arguments to use against the GOP idiots

1. You do not apply for a purple heart its an automatic award get treated at an aid station in a "combat zone" and you get a purple heart, wound severity does not come into it at all, there is no such thing as an undeserved Purple Heart.

2. If you have a minor wound and you don't go to an aid station and it gets infected and takes you off duty at a later time you get punished anything from a Ar15 to a general court marital.

3. While it is common for a Jr officer to fill out the paper work to request the award of medals other than a purple heart, that paper work has to be approved by every officer above him in the chain of command. A Jr officer is usually directed to fill out that paper work for himself by a commander who doesn't feel like doing it him self, unsolicited medal requests by subordinates are almost always sent back with a reprimand. If a fraudulent request gets past a unit commander it is that Commanders fault not the person receiving the Award.
